Not Found

The requested URL /2017-02-04/ministry/http://chinachristiandaily.com/2017-02-04/ministry/7-facts-you-do-not-know-about-the-bible-s-longest-psalm_4012.html was not found on this server.


Apache/2.4.7 (Ubuntu) Server at chinachristiandaily.com Port 80